How to Get to Benicàssim

Plane

When flying to Benicàssim, you’ll arrive at Castellón de la Plana (CDT), which is located 11 miles from the city centre.

Train

Renfe is the only carrier operating train routes to Benicàssim. The train journey from Benicàssim to Madrid takes 3h 03m and costs around S$ 57 for a one-way ticket. When coming by train from Málaga, expect to pay about S$ 82 for a 7h 00m trip. The train station in Benicàssim is called Benicasim, and is located 0.4 miles from the city centre.

Car

Another option to get to Benicàssim is to pick up a car hire from Barcelona, which is about 144 miles from Benicàssim. You’ll find branches of Alamo and NIZACARS , among others, in Barcelona.

Bus

Several bus lines operate bus routes to Benicàssim, including FlixBus, ALSA and Avanza Grupo. From Valencia, the bus ride to Benicàssim takes 80 miles and will cost you around S$ 24. From Alicante, the ticket costs about S$ 77 for a journey of 225 miles.

Hiring a car in Benicàssim

Expect to pay S$ 2.21 per litre in Benicàssim (average price from the past 30 days). Depending on the size of your car hire, filling up the tank will cost between S$ 26.51 and S$ 35.34.
